North Carolina Baseball Powers Past UNCG 17-4


The Tar Heel scored 15 runs in the first three innings on Tuesday night, taking down UNCG 17-4. Dylan Enwiller went 3-for-4 with four RBI, while Ashton McGee also had four RBI, and went 2-for-3 with two doubles and three RBI. Andrew Grogan picked up his second win of the season after throwing four innings and only giving up two runs. (GoHeels.com)
